DOWN MY THROAT
Last year, Down My Throat celebrated its tenth anniversary with releasing a much-applauded second album Through the River of Denial. It was, indeed, about time the wider audience started paying attention, because before that the band had mainly performed to a dedicated, yet small, group of followers. With their new release, the hardcore pioneers of Helsinki found a lot of new friends beyond the more traditional HC/punk audience. And justly so; the passing years have only helped DMT's tunes to become less chaotic and more guarded, crystallised even.
When the metal support structure is strong enough, it can easily take the weight of heaviest HC elements. This is the combination Down My Throat has always counted on. Their new material goes to show how well developed their melody sense is and how vital are the dynamics it adds to the raw, ominous grinding. With a soundblast like this, it is only fitting that the lyrics are not on the shiny happy side, but take a darkly critical view to the surrounding world.
